Purpose:
Psychiatry is one of the few remaining fields in medicine where biological tests are seldom used to inform treatments and guide diagnoses. We aim to improve the utility of brain imaging in psychiatry through the development and provision of healthy reference ranges for measurements of brain structure extracted from a patient's MRI scan. This project charts a way forward towards personalised brain medicine in psychiatry.
